> Hello, everybody!
>
> I am trying to generate all forms of all words in the Apertium's Tatar 
> dictionary. Ilnar Salimzyanov recommended me this way:
>
> hfst-fst2strings -c 1 tat.automorf.hfst > file.txt
>
> It works great, but after launching it consumes more and more RAM every 
> second. So in about half an hour or maybe hour according to 'top'
> command RAM usage by 'hfst-fst2strings' process is about 5,5 Gb. How can I 
> fix it? 

See --help for that command. E.g. try -c0 (fewer strings out, but should
be faster), or fiddle with -r/-N/-n/-l/-L to restrict by number or
length. Maybe try --out-prefix to restrict it to one part of speech at a
time, if you really want "all" forms.
